Worktops Stay Cool

Granite and quartz worktops are fantastically resistant to heat, particularly granite. This means they can deal with hot pans and dishes without risk of damage, providing a practical solution for busy kitchens. While quartz is more resistant to heat than most materials, it’s adviseable to use heat pads or trivets to protect against direct high heat exposure.

Low Maintenance

Quartz worktops are non-porous, mening they don’t require sealing and are naturally resistant to staining, making them very low-maintenance. While granite is porous, it only needs sealing once every twelve months to maintain its stain resistance. Both options are simple to clean with simple soap and water, providing hassle-free upkeep.

Perfectly Hygenic Surfaces

Due to their non-porous nature, quartz counters combat the spread of bacteria, mould, and mildew, this makes them an extremely clean choice for kitchens and bathrooms. Granite, once it's sealed, is also extremely imperveous to bacteria, providing a sanitary and safe area for food preparation.

Bespoke Options

With quartz, you have the advantage of being able to customise the appearance of the counter to meet your design preferences. Being a man-made material, it’s available in a vast range of colours, patterns, and finishes. Granite’s natural appeal is that no two slabs are the same, providing a one-of-a-kind look that’s unique to your home.

Natural Scratch Resistance

Both quartz and granite counters are tremendously resistant to scratches, which means they’ll maintain their smooth surface even after years of use. Quartz’s non-porous structure also make them highly resistant to stains from things like wine, tea, or oil, making quartz a great choice for messy cooks.
